Space Allocation is Key

Next step is to consider the dimension you have for your outdoor space. As you start looking at furniture sets, make sure to take into account the size of your space for furniture allocation. Remember to ensure to leave out the space needed to pull out dining chairs, open doors, and move around with ease. A good rule of thumb is to leave a distance of 2.5 to 3 feet between your furniture and any other obstacles.

Green Design is the Future

It's important to keep in mind that smaller spaces can easily appear cluttered. To prevent this, it's a good idea to begin by selecting a rug to anchor the space and provide a sense of depth. When choosing a rug for a smaller space, it's important to note that a larger rug can actually make the area feel more open than a smaller one.
